

On 26 May 2026, BPW International hosted the online webinar “Agriculture, Nutrition & the Power of Communication”, promoted by the BPW International Agriculture Standing Committee and the BPW International Public Relations Standing Committee, in cooperation with the BPW International Mobility Task Force.
Moderated by Veronica Boldrin and Géraldine Crevat, the meeting brought together different perspectives on food security, sustainable agriculture, public relations and the role of women in agricultural systems.
After the opening remarks by Katia Reda and Cristina Gorajski Visconti, the keynote speech was delivered by Antonio Onorati, farmer, advisor and expert in agricultural policies and food systems governance.
His presentation, “The Global Call for Agriculture and Nutrition: From Expo 2015 to Today”, offered an overview of global food security from 2015 to 2026, showing how hunger, access to food, climate change, conflicts, international policies, commodity prices and financial speculation are part of the same complex system.
Following his speech, Katia Reda focused on the crucial role of communication in agriculture and sustainability: transparent storytelling, the relationship between farmers and consumers, digital tools, the fight against misinformation and the need to give more visibility to sustainable practices.
A concrete testimony came from Diana Harrouz, co-founder of Zaitounati, a Lebanese family business producing extra virgin olive oil, natural soaps, table olives and herbal tea made from olive leaves. Her contribution showed how communication can help small agricultural businesses explain the value behind their products, territory and daily work.
Cristina Gorajski Visconti then introduced the contribution from the FAO Museum in Rome, offering a further perspective on the connection between agriculture, nutrition, culture and public awareness.
At the end of the meeting, BPW International President Diana Barragan announced the launch of the BPW Award for Women in Sustainable Agriculture, dedicated to highlighting best practices and women’s contribution to sustainable agriculture.
